Northwestern University Wieboldt Hall Projects

Chicago, Illinois

Architectural

Story

In 2003, DeStefano and Partners completed air handling unit upgrades and renovations to classrooms in the 1926 Wieboldt Hall and the 1996 addition for the Kellogg School of Management.  We have since been engaged to renovated and upgrade additional classrooms.  The University also retained us to conduct a comprehensive feasibility and planning study for reorganizing the balance of the historic building (James Gamble Rogers, 1926) and replacing / updating antiquated mechanical systems for the School of Continuing Studies.  The study involved a phasing plan for updating the building systems and renovating classrooms, departmental offices and public spaces.
